It is the purpose of this section to establish health and safety standards for small wind energy conversion systems (WECS) as defined in this Code, and to encourage the development of small wind energy systems. (b) Definitions. For purposes of this section, the following definitions shall apply unless the context clearly indicates or requires a different meaning: Wind Energy Conversion System (WECS). Any device or assemblage, which directly converts wind energy into usable thermal, mechanical, or electrical energy, including such devices as windmills and wind turbines, towers and supporting structures and such directly connected facilities as generators, alternators, inverters, batteries, and associated equipment. This system is designed as a secondary accessory use to existing principal uses and to existing buildings or facilities, wherein the energy generated is used primarily for consumption on the same or adjoining parcel on which it is located. Small Wind Energy Conversion System. A Wind Energy Conversion System that has a rated power capacity of not more than 100kW and is intended to produce energy primarily for on -site consumption, either instead of or as a supplement to public utility power. Total Height, Free Standing WECS. The distance measured from the preexisting natural grade to the highest point of any blade of the turbine. Total Height, Roof Mounted WECS. The distance measured from the building height to the highest point of any blade of the turbine. Wind Turbine. A device which converts the kinetic energy of the wind into a rotational energy transmitted through a drive train to a generator and where the generated power can be connected directly to the load or feed. Currently, the Seward City Code does not address WECS. Developing Zoning and Development Requirements for these units is important to the orderly development of our community and may provide additional benefit for the general welfare of Seward's residents. These proposed code changes WILL NOT establish interconnection regulations, policies or procedures to allow WECS to connect to the Seward Electric Utility power grid. Until interconnection regulations are adopted by Council, this proposed ordinance will ONLY allow for stand-alone systems (systems not connected to the utility grid) that could require batteries to store excess power generated for use when the wind is calm. The Seward Electric Utility Employees continue to develop future code requirements, policies and procedures, but many of the interconnection requirements are complicated and critical because they deal with life safety. In addition to their concerns about the safety of our citizens and line workers, the Electric Utility is tasked with protecting the Utility's infrastructure. While the current goal of the Electric Utility is to allow for future interconnection as a possibility, there is no assurance that the technical concerns for safety and power quality will ever be resolved to the Utility's satisfaction, and therefore, there is no guarantee that interconnection will ever be approved by Council. While the Seward Electric Utility continues to move carefully forward with their piece of the required regulations, Community Development is proposing to insure Zoning and Development requirements are in place to allow stand-alone systems and for the future possibility that WECS could connect to the utility grid. At this time there is at least one stand-alone system moving forward with construction by the end of this year. Community Development is requesting direction, in the form of this resolution and proposed ordinance, from the Commission and Council to insure to compliance with the Community's desires. 41 Planning and Zoning Agenda Statement Page 2 of 6 In response to questions from the Planning and Zoning Commission generated during the work sessions and subsequent meetings, further explanations are being included on key aspects of the proposed ordinance. Total Height Free Standing WECS: According to the Forest Service, the approximate height of trees in the Forest Acres area is about 105 feet. Using this tree height we are proposing the total height of free standing WECS not exceed 150 feet. A general rule of thumb is to install a wind turbine on a tower with the bottom of the rotor blades at least 30 feet above obstructions within about a 300 foot radius. This proposed height is slightly over that recommendation to also include an average blade height of 10 feet and to support the desire for increased efficiency due to a high rate of return with increased tower height. Please keep in mind, that while WECS of this height could be allowed, they would still have to meet all other code requirements, including the setback ratio of 1.1. Based on a minimum 1.1 setback from the property line, a 150 foot WECS would require a minimum lot size of 2.5 aces. Earlier drafts included a shorter total height of 80 feet in a Residential District, but allowed much taller WECS with a Conditional Use Permit. Using the above explanation for justifying the height simplifies the process and recognizes that the acoustic setback and setback ratio will play a larger role in the actual height of the WECS as opposed to the height restrictions themselves. Roof Mounted WECS: Roof Mounted WECS are engineered to be much shorter and smaller than Free Standing Units because of the physical demands placed on the building. Roof WECS are also utilized with smaller lots and would still have to meet the 1.1 setback ratio. Insurance Those who install WECS need to discuss adding coverage for the structure with their homeowner's insurance company. Other communities have stated that insurance for WECS can be added to existing homeowner, farm or business policies as an "appurtenant" (uninhabited) structure and not require a separate policy. WECS Inspections Section (f) Maintenance of the proposed WECS ordinance states "An inspection of the WECS components by a recognized Wind Turbine Inspection firm is required every 5 years and following a natural disaster." We have received some general quotes from private certified inspectors that average $150 per hour plus travel expenses from Anchorage. Individual residents or businesses who have WECS on their premises could form a group to divide expenses for an inspector, which is similar to what people do for septic pumping services. 42 Planning and Zoning Agenda Statement Page 3 of 6 Property Values There is no data that indicates property values are negatively affected by WECS. There are some arguments on the internet that the presence of WECS increases neighboring property values and that a potential home owner would be willing to pay more for a home with alternative technology. Any potential negative impacts to surrounding property owners are being mitigated with the regulations in the proposed ordinance. Noise Seward has already experience turbine noise complaints when the Borough installed small turbines as power backup systems for our emergency warning sirens. Many communities have been searching for a process to accurately measure the noise production of WECS prior to installation. Many of the specification sheets for the WECS include information on the decibels produced by the units, but do not include the corresponding data of where the decibel reading is observed. The formula included in the proposed ordinance was developed by an acoustical engineer hired by the Town of Phillips, Maine, in conjunction with the development of their Wind Energy Ordinance. The basic explanation of the formula is as follows: Sound is characterized by small pressure fluctuations overlaying atmospheric pressure, but the human ear doesn't respond linearly to the amplitude of sound pressure. In actuality, doubling the amplitude produces the sensation of a louder noise, but it doesn't seem twice as loud. Because of this principle, the scale used to characterize sound pressure is logarithmic. The formula below that was included in the ordinance was based on accepted principles of sound (6dB doubling decay curve) and includes our requirement that the decibel level at the property line be 50 dB. SS 10A((L,,, +Lu+ L,+-.5-50)/20) Where: Ss- Acoustic Setback Distance in Feet L,, Manufacturer's Guaranteed Maximum Sound Power Level, in dBA re 1 pW L„ Uncertainty Factor = 5 Ls- Safety Factor = 2 Once the WECS is installed, any questions regarding the sound level at the property line can be measured with a meter. Additional noise could be caused if the WECS isn't functioning normally or if there is unusual weather conditions. An additional requirement is included in the ordinance to address noise levels after the WECS is installed. How Do Wind Turbines Work? Wind is created by the unequal heat- ing of the Earth's surface by the sun. Wind turbines convert the kinetic energy in wind into mechanical power that runs a generator to produce clean electricity. Today's turbines are versatile modular sources of electricity. Their blades are aero- dynamically designed to capture the maximum energy from the wind. The wind turns the blades, which spin a shaft connected to a generator that makes electricity. Is Wind Energy Practical for Me? A small wind energy system can provide you with a practical and economical source of electricity if: • your property has a good wind resource • your home or business is located on at least one acre of land in a rural area • your local zoning codes or covenants allow wind turbines • your average electricity bills are $150 per month or more • your property is in a remote location without easy access to utility lines • you are comfortable with long-term investments. Zoning Issues Before you invest in a wind energy system, you should research poten- tial obstacles. Some jurisdictions, for example, restrict the height of the structures permitted in residentially zoned areas, although variances are often obtainable. Most zoning ordi- nances have a height limit of 35 feet. You can find out about the zoning restrictions in your area by calling the local building inspector, board of supervisors, or planning board. They can tell you if you will need to obtain a building permit and provide you with a list of requirements. In addition to zoning issues, your neighbors might object to a wind machine that blocks their view, or they might be concerned about noise. Most zoning and aesthetic concerns can be addressed by supplying objec- tive data. For example, the ambient noise level of most modern residential wind turbines is around 52 to 55 deci- bels. This means that while the sound of the wind turbine can be picked out of surrounding noise if a conscious effort is made to hear it, a residential - sized wind turbine is no noisier than your average refrigerator. 51 3 In Clover Valley, Minnesota. this 3-kW Whisper H175 turbine on a 50-foot tower is connected to the utility grid to offset the farm's utility - supplied electricity. The size of the wind turbine you need depends on your application. Small turbines range in size from 20 watts to 100 kilowatts (kW). The smaller or "micro" (20- to 500-watt) turbines are used in a variety of applications such as charging batteries for recreational vehicles and sailboats. One- to 10-kW turbines can be used in applications such as pumping water. Wind energy has been used for centu- ries to pump water and grind grain. Although mechanical windmills still provide a sensible, low-cost option for pumping water in low -wind areas, farmers and ranchers are finding that wind -electric pumping is a little more versatile and they can pump twice the volume for the same initial investment. In addition, mechanical windmills must be placed directly above the well, which may not take the best advantage of available wind resources. Wind -electric pumping systems can be placed where the wind resource is the best and connected to the pump motor with an electric cable. 52 Turbines used in residential applica- tions can range in size from 400 watts to 100 kW (100 kW for very large loads), depending on the amount of electricity you want to generate. For residential applications, you should establish an energy budget to help define the turbine size you will need. Because energy efficiency is usually less expensive than energy produc- tion, making your house more energy efficient first will probably be more cost effective and will reduce the size of the wind turbine you need (see How Can I Make My Home More Energy Efficient?). Wind turbine manufacturers can help you size your system based on your electricity needs and the specifics of local wind patterns. A typical home uses approximately 10,000 kilowatt-hours (kWh) of elec- tricity per year (about 830 kWh per month). Depending on the average wind speed in the area, a wind tur- bine rated in the range of 5 to 15 kW would be required to make a signifi- cant contribution to this demand. A 1.5- kW wind turbine will meet the needs of a home requiring 300 kWh per month in a location with a 14- mile-per-hour (6.26-meters-per-sec- ond) annual average wind speed. The manufacturer can provide you with the expected annual energy output of the turbine as a function of annual average wind speed. The manufac- turer will also provide information on the maximum wind speed at which the turbine is designed to operate safely. Most turbines have automatic overspeed-governing systems to keep the rotor from spinning out of control in very high winds. This information, along with your local wind speed and your energy budget, will help you decide which size turbine will best meet your electricity needs. What are the Basic Parts of a Small Wind Electric System? Home wind energy systems gener- ally comprise a rotor, a generator or alternator mounted on a frame, a tail (usually), a tower, wiring, and the "balance of system" components: controllers, inverters, and/or batter- ies. Through the spinning blades, the rotor captures the kinetic energy of the wind and converts it into rotary motion to drive the generator. Wind Turbine Most turbines manufactured today are horizontal axis upwind machines with two or three blades, which are usually made of a composite material such as fiberglass. The amount of power a turbine will produce is determined primarily by the diameter of its rotor. The diameter of the rotor defines its "swept area," or the quantity of wind intercepted by the turbine. The turbine's frame is the structure onto which the rotor, genera- tor, and tail are attached. The tail keeps the turbine facing into the wind. Tower Because wind speeds increase with height, the turbine is mounted on a tower. In general, the higher the tower, the more power the wind system can produce. The tower also raises the turbine above the air turbulence that can exist close to the ground because of obstructions such as hills, buildings, and trees. A general rule of thumb is to install a wind turbine on a tower with the bot- tom of the rotor blades at least 30 feet (9 meters) above any obstacle that is within 300 feet (90 meters) of the tower. Relatively small investments in increased tower height can yield very high rates of return in power produc- tion. For instance, to raise a 10-kW Basic Parts of a Small Wind Electric System Rotor Generator/ Tail alternator Tower generator from a 60-foot tower height to a 100-foot tower involves a 10% increase in overall system cost, but it can produce 29% more power. There are two basic types of tow- ers: self-supporting (free standing) and guyed. Most home wind power systems use a guyed tower. Guyed towers, which are the least expensive, can consist of lattice sections, pipe, or tubing (depending on the design), and supporting guy wires. They are easier to install than self-supporting tow- ers. However, because the guy radius must be one-half to three-quarters of the tower height, guyed towers require enough space to accommodate them. Most turbine manufacturers provide wind energy system packages that include towers. Mounting turbines on rooftops is not recommended. All wind turbines vibrate and transmit the vibration to the structure on which they are mounted. This can lead to noise and structural problems with the building, and the rooftop can cause excessive turbulence that can shorten the life of the turbine. Balance of System The parts that you need in addition to the turbine and the tower, or the balance of system parts, will depend on your application. Most manufac- turers can provide you with a system package that includes all the parts you need for your application. For exam- ple, the parts required for a water pumping system will be much differ- 54 application, the balance of system parts may include a controller, storage batteries, a power conditioning unit (inverter), and wiring. Some wind turbine controllers, inverters, or other electrical devices may be stamped by a recognized testing agency, like Underwriters Laboratories. Stand -Alone Systems Stand-alone systems (systems not connected to the utility grid) require batteries to store excess power gener- ated for use when the wind is calm. They also need a charge controller to keep the batteries from overcharging. Deep -cycle batteries, such as those used for golf carts, can discharge and recharge 80% of their capacity hundreds of times, which makes them a good option for remote renewable energy systems. Automotive batteries are shallow -cycle batteries and should not be used in renewable energy systems because of their short life in deep -cycling operations. Small wind turbines generate direct current (DC) electricity. In very small systems, DC appliances operate directly off the batteries. If you want to use standard appliances that use con- ventional household alternating cur- rent (AC), you must install an inverter to convert DC electricity from the batteries to AC. Although the inverter slightly lowers the overall efficiency of the system, it allows the home to be wired for AC, a definite plus with lenders, electrical code officials, and future homebuyers. For safety, batteries should be iso- lated from living areas and electron- ics because they contain corrosive and explosive substances. Lead -acid batteries also require protection from temperature extremes. Grid -Connected Systems In grid -connected systems, the only additional equipment required is a power conditioning unit (inverter) that makes the turbine output electri- cally compatible with the utility grid. Usually, batteries are not needed. What Do Wind Systems Cost? Installation costs vary greatly depend- ing on local zoning, permitting, and utility interconnection costs. According to the American Wind Energy Association, small wind energy systems cost from $3,000 to $5,000 for every kilowatt of generating capacity. This is much cheaper than solar electric systems, but the payback period can still be lengthy. Wind energy becomes more cost effec- tive as the size of the turbine's rotor increases. Although small turbines cost less in initial outlay, they are proportionally more expensive. The cost of an installed residential wind energy system with an 80-foot tower, batteries, and inverter typically ranges from $15,000 to $50,000 for a 3- to 10-kW wind turbine. Although wind energy systems involve a significant initial invest- ment, they can be competitive with conventional energy sources when you account for a lifetime of reduced or avoided utility costs. The length of the payback period —the time before the savings resulting from your system equal the cost of the system itself —depends on the system you choose, the wind resource on your site, electricity costs in your area, and how you use your wind system. Although small wind turbines are very sturdy machines, they do require some annual maintenance. Bolts and electrical connections should be checked and tightened if necessary. The machines should be checked for corrosion and the guy wires for proper tension. In addition, you should check for and replace any worn leading edge tape on the blades, if appropriate. After 10 years, the blades or bearings may need to be replaced, but with proper installation and maintenance, the machine should last up to 20 years or longer. Most U.S. manufacturers rate their turbines by the amount of power they can safely produce at a particular wind speed, usually chosen between 24 mph (10.5 m/s) and 36 mph (16 in/ s). The following formula illustrates factors that are important to the performance of a wind turbine. Notice that the wind speed, V, has an exponent of 3 applied to it. This means that even a small increase in E �5 d � 04 `63 cc wind speed results in a large increase in power. That is why a taller tower will increase the productivity of any wind turbine by giving it access to higher wind speeds as shown in the Wind Speeds Increase with Height graph. The formula for calculating the power from a wind turbine is: Power = k CP 1/ 2 p A V3 Where: P = Power output, kilowatts CP = Maximum power coefficient, ranging from 0.25 to 0.45, dimension less (theoretical maximum = 0.59) p = Air density, lb / ft3 A = Rotor swept area, ft2 or n Dz/4 (D is the rotor diameter in ft, n = 3.1416) V = Wind speed, mph k = 0.000133 A constant to yield power in kilowatts. (Multiplying the above kilowatt answer by 1.340 converts it to horse- power [i.e.,1 kW =1.340 horsepower]). The rotor swept area, A, is important because the rotor is the part of the turbine that captures the wind energy. Relative Size of Small Wind Turbines 57 Source: Paul Gipe, Wind Energy Basics Air Density Change with Elevation 10,000 9,000 8,000 7,000 0 5,000 5,000 w 4,000 3,000 2,000 1,000 0 70 75 80 85 90 95 Density change compared to sea level, % 100 So, the larger the rotor, the more energy it can capture. The air density, p, changes slightly with air tempera- ture and with elevation. The ratings for wind turbines are based on standard conditions of 590 F (150 C) at sea level. A density correction should be made for higher elevations as shown in the Air Density Change with Elevation graph. A correction for temperature is typically not needed for predicting the long-term perfor- mance of a wind turbine. Although the calculation of wind power illustrates important features about wind turbines, the best mea- sure of wind turbine performance is annual energy output. The difference between power and energy is that power (kilowatts [kW]) is the rate at which electricity is consumed, while energy (kilowatt-hours [kWh]) is the quantity consumed. An estimate of the annual energy output from your wind turbine, kWh/year, is the best way to determine whether a particular wind turbine and tower will produce enough electricity to meet your needs. A wind turbine manufacturer can help you estimate the energy production you can expect. They will use a cal- culation based on the particular wind turbine power curve, the average annual wind speed at your site, the RN height of the tower that you plan to use, and the frequency distribution of the wind -an estimate of the number of hours that the wind will blow at each speed during an average year. They should also adjust this calcula- tion for the elevation of your site. Contact a wind turbine manufacturer or dealer for assistance with this calculation. Is There Enough Wind on My Site? Does the wind blow hard and con- sistently enough at my site to make a small wind turbine system economi- cally worthwhile? That is a key ques- tion and not always easily answered. The wind resource can vary signifi- cantly over an area of just a few miles because of local terrain influences on the wind flow. Yet, there are steps you can take that will go a long way towards answering the above question. As a first step, wind resource maps like the one on pages 12 and 13 can be used to estimate the wind resource in your region. The highest average wind speeds in the United States are generally found along seacoasts, on ridgelines, and on the Great Plains; however, many areas have wind resources strong enough to power a small wind turbine economically. The wind resource estimates on this map generally apply to terrain features that are well exposed to the wind, such as plains, hilltops, and ridge crests. Local terrain features may cause the wind resource at a specific site to differ con- siderably from these estimates. More detailed wind resource information, including the Wind Energy Resource Atlas of United States, published by the U.S. Department of Energy (DOE), can be found at the National Wind Technology Center Web site at www. nrel.gov/wind/ and the DOE Wind Powering America Web site at www. windpoweringamerica.gov. Another way to indirectly quantify the wind resource is to obtain average wind speed information from a nearby airport. However, caution should be used because local terrain influences and other factors may cause the wind speed recorded at an airport to be different from your particular location. Airport wind data are generally measured at heights about 20-33 ft (6-10 m) above ground. Average wind speeds increase with height and may be 15%-25 Jo greater at a typical wind turbine hub -height of 80 ft (24 m) than those measured at airport anemometer heights. The National Climatic Data Center collects data from airports in the United States and makes wind data summaries available for purchase. Summaries of wind data from almost 1000 U.S. airports are also included in the Wind Energy Resource Atlas of the United States (see For More Information). Another useful indirect measurement of the wind resource is the observa- tion of an area's vegetation. Trees, especially conifers or evergreens, can be permanently deformed by strong winds. This deformity, known as "flagging," has been used to estimate the average wind speed for an area. You can have varied wind resources within the same property. In addition to measuring or finding out about the annual wind speeds, you need to know about the prevailing directions of the wind at your site. If you live in complex terrain, take care in selecting the installation site. If you site your wind turbine on the top of or on the windy side of a hill, for example, you will have more access to prevailing winds than in a gully or on the lee- ward (sheltered) side of a hill on the same property. In addition to geologic formations, you need to consider existing obstacles such as trees, houses, and sheds, and you need to plan for future obstructions such as new buildings or trees that have not reached their full height. Your turbine needs to be sited upwind of build- ings and trees, and it needs to be 30 feet above anything within 300 feet. You also need enough room to raise and lower the tower for maintenance, Obstruction of the Wind by a Building or Tree of Height (H) 2H 01 20H and if your tower is guyed, you must allow room for the guy wires. Whether the system is stand-alone or grid -connected, you will also need to take the length of the wire run between the turbine and the load (house, batteries, water pumps, etc.) into consideration. A substantial amount of electricity can be lost as a result of the wire resistance —the lon- ger the wire run, the more electric- ity is lost. Using more or larger wire will also increase your installation cost. Your wire run losses are greater when you have direct current (DC) instead of alternating current (AC). So, if you have a long wire run, it is advisable to invert DC to AC. Can I Connect My System to the Utility Grid? Small wind energy systems can be connected to the electricity distribu- tion system and are called grid - connected systems. A grid -connected wind turbine can reduce your con- sumption of utility -supplied electric- ity for lighting, appliances, and electric heat. If the turbine cannot deliver the amount of energy you need, the utility makes up the differ- ence. When the wind system produces more electricity than the household requires, the excess is sent or sold to the utility. Grid -connected systems can be practi- cal if the following conditions exist: • You live in an area with average annual wind speed of at least 10 mph (4.5 m/s) • Utility -supplied electricity is expensive in your area (about 10 to 15 cents per kilowatt-hour) • The utility's requirements for connecting your system to its grid are not prohibitively expensive • There are good incentives for the sale of excess electricity or for the purchase of wind turbines. Federal regulations (specifically, the Public Utility Regulatory Policies Act of 1978, or PURPA) require utilities to connect with and purchase power from small wind energy systems. However, you should contact your utility before connecting to their dis- tribution lines to address any power quality and safety concerns. Your utility can provide you with a list of requirements for connecting your sys- tem to the grid. Net Metering The concept of net metering programs is to allow the electric meters of cus- tomers with generating facilities to turn backwards when their generators are producing more energy than the customers' demand. Net metering allows customers to use their genera- tion to offset their consumption over the entire billing period, not just instantaneously. This offset would enable customers with generating facilities to receive retail prices for more of the electricity they generate. Net metering varies by state and by utility company, depending on whether net metering was legis- lated or directed by the Public Utility Commission. Net metering programs all specify a way to handle the net excess generation (NEG) in terms of payment for electricity and/or length of time allowed for NEG credit. If the net metering requirements define NEG on a monthly basis, the consum- er can only get credit for their excess that month. But if the net metering rules allow for annual NEG, the NEG credit can be carried for up to a year. 63 Most of North America gets more wind in the winter than in the sum- mer. For people using wind energy to displace a large load in the summer like air-conditioning or irrigation water pumping, having an annual NEG credit allows them to produce NEG in the winter and be credited in the summer. Safety Requirements Whether or not your wind turbine is connected to the utility grid, the installation and operation of the wind turbine is probably subject to the electrical codes that your local gov- ernment (city or county), or in some instances your state government, has in place. The government's principal concern is with the safety of the facility, so these code requirements emphasize proper wiring and installa- tion and the use of components that have been certified for fire and electrical safety by approved testing laboratories, such as Underwriters Laboratories. Most local electrical codes requirements are based on the National Electrical Code (NEC), which is published by the National Fire Protection Association. As of 1999, the latest version of the NEC did not have any sections specific to the installation of wind energy facilities' consequently wind energy installa- tions are governed by the generic provisions of the NEC. If your wind turbine is connected to the local utility grid so that any of the power produced by your wind tur- bine is delivered to the grid, then your utility also has legitimate concerns about safety and power quality that need to be addressed. The utility's principal concern is that your wind turbine automatically stops deliver- ing any electricity to its power lines during a power outage. Otherwise line workers and the public, thinking that the line is "dead," might not take normal precautions and might be hurt or even killed by the power from your turbine. Another concern among utilities is whether the power from your facility synchronizes property with the utility grid and it matches the utility's own power in terms of volt- age, frequency, and power quality. Insurance Some utilities require small wind turbine owners to maintain liability insurance in amounts of $1 million or more. Utilities consider these require- ments necessary to protect them from liability for facilities they do not own and have no control over. Others consider the insurance requirements excessive and unduly burdensome, making wind energy uneconomic. In the 21 years since utilities have been required to allow small wind systems to interconnect with the grid, there has never been a liability claim, let alone a monetary award, relating to electrical safety. In seven states (California, Georgia, Maryland, Nevada, Oklahoma, Oregon, and Washington), laws or regulatory authorities prohibit 64 rhis grid - connected, 10-kW Bergey wind turbine offsets electrical power consumption for a small business in Norman, Oklahoma. utilities from imposing any insurance requirements on small wind sys- tems that qualify for "net metering." In at least two other states (Idaho, Virginia), regulatory authorities have allowed utilities to impose insurance requirements but have reduced the required coverage amounts to levels consistent with conventional residen- tial or commercial insurance policies (e.g., $100,000 to $300,000). If your insurance amounts seem excessive, you can ask for a reconsideration from regulatory authorities (in the case of private investor -owned utilities) or the utility's governing board (in the case of publicly owned utilities). Indemnification An indemnity is an agreement between two parties in which one agrees to secure the other against loss or damage arising from some act or some assumed responsibility. In the context of customer -owned generat- ing facilities, utilities often want customers to indemnify them for any potential liability arising from the operation of the customer's generating 65 facility. Although the basic principle is sound —utilities should not be held responsible for property dam- age or personal injury attributable to someone else —indemnity provi- sions should not favor the utility but should be fair to both parties. Look for language that says, "each party shall indemnify the other ..." rather than "the customer shall indemnify the utility..." Customer Charges Customer charges can take a variety of forms, including interconnection charges, metering charges, and standby charges. You should not hesitate to question any charges that seem inappropriate to you. Federal law (Public Utility Regulatory Policies Act of 1978, or PURPA, Section 210) prohibits utilities from assessing dis- criminatory charges to customers who have their own generation facilities. Hybrid Systems Hybrid wind energy systems can provide reliable off -grid power for homes, farms, or even entire com- munities (a co -housing project, for example) that are far from the near- est utility lines. According to many renewable energy experts, a "hybrid" system that combines wind and photovoltaic (PV) technologies offers several advantages over either single system. In much of the United States, wind speeds are low in the summer when the sun shines brightest and longest. The wind is strong in the winter when less sunlight is available. Because the peak operating times for wind and PV occur at different times of the day and year, hybrid systems are more likely to produce power when you need it. (For more information on solar electric or PV systems, contact the Energy Efficiency and Renewable Energy Information Portal —see For More Information.) Battery bank For the times when neither the wind turbine nor the PV modules are pro- ducing, most hybrid systems provide power through batteries and/or an engine -generator powered by conven- tional fuels such as diesel. If the bat- teries run low, the engine -generator can provide power and recharge the batteries. Adding an engine - generator makes the system more complex, but modern electronic controllers can operate these systems automatically. An engine -generator can also reduce the size of the other components needed for the system. Keep in mind that the storage capac- ity must be large enough to supply electrical needs during non -charging periods. Battery banks are typically sized to supply the electric load for one to three days. An off -grid hybrid system may be practical for you if: • You live in an area with average annual wind speed of at least 9 mph (4.0 m/s) • A grid connection is not available or can only be made through an .: A hybrid system that combines a wind system with a solar and/or diesel generator can provide reliable off - grid power around the clock. expensive extension. The cost of running a power line to a remote site to connect with the utility grid can be prohibitive, ranging from $15,000 to more than $50,000 per mile, depending on terrain. 67 • You would like to gain energy independence from the utility • You would like to generate clean power. The term "Coastal A Zone" refers to the portion of a Special Flood Hazard Area (SFHA) lying landward of the V Zone and seaward of the line known as the Limit of Moderate Wave Action (LiMWA), which is shown on new coastal Flood Insurance Rate Maps (FIRMS) as an information layer. Coastal A Zones were established because post -storm research shows that the flood hazards (and accompanying building damage) in Coastal A Zones more closely resemble those in V Zones than those in riverine A Zones. However, the National Flood Insurance Program's standards for Coastal A Zones are identical to those for riverine A Zones. In recognition of this contradiction, the CRS offers credit points to local governments that enforce NFIP V-Zone standards in the Coastal A Zones of their jurisdictions. Post -storm field studies have shown that minimally compliant A Zone foundations often fail in Coastal A Zones. (photo taken after Hurricane Fran) Up to 225 CRS credit points are available for regulations in Coastal A Zones that ■ Require new buildings to be placed on pile or column foundations; ■ Require the foundation and structure to be attached to resist wind and water loads; ■ Require areas below the lowest floor be free of obstructions; and ■ Prohibit use of fill for structural support. — Up to 125 CRS credit points are provided if the community requires that a new building's design, specifications, and plans be certified by a licensed engineer or architect that it will resist flotation, collapse, and lateral movement from wind and hydrostatic loads. — Up to 100 CRS credit points are available to communities that use the bottom of the lowest horizontal structural member of the building as the elevation reference point within its Coastal A Zone. — Up to 25 CRS credit points are available to communities that require new buildings in the Coastal A Zone to be located landward of the reach of mean high tide. — Up to 25 CRS credit points are available to local governments that prohibit the alteration of sand dunes or mangrove stands within Coastal A Zones. — Up to 150 CRS credit points are available if all enclosures below the base flood elevation are prohibited in Coastal A Zones; 50 points are provided if enclosures are allowed but limited to 299 square feet in area. (This is in addition to the 300 points provided for enclosure regulations under Section 430.h of the CRS Coordinator's Manual). Credit points are subject to a default impact adjustment of 0.5, although more credit can be earned for enforcing CAZ regulations in a larger area. Preferred Risk Policy Eligibility Extension For preferred risk policies (PRP) effective on or after January 1, 2011, FEMA is extending eligibility for two policy years after the effective date of a map change for buildings newly included in SFHAs. The following conditions apply for the extended eligibility. Buildings that were newly designated within an SFHA due to a map revision on or after October 1, 2008, and before January 1, 2011, are eligible for a PRP for two policy years. Property owners affected by these previous map revisions will be eligible for the PRP for the two policy years effective between January 1, 2011, and December 31, 2012. Buildings newly designated within an SFHA due to a map revision on or after January 1, 2011, will be eligible for a PRP for two policy years from the effective date of the map revision. Buildings that meet the above requirements must also meet the PRP loss -history requirements. If there are two claims or disaster relief payments for flood losses of $1,000 or more, or three loss payments of any amount, the structure is ineligible for the PRP. Policies issued as standard -rated policies or converted to standard -rated policies after a map change on or after October 1, 2008, may be converted to the PRP for two years beginning on the first renewal effective on or after January 1, 2011. At the end of the extended eligibility period, policies on these buildings must be written as standard -rated policies.
